The 737-700, -800 and -900ER, the most widespread versions of the previous 737NG, are succeeded by the 737 MAX 7, MAX 8 and MAX 9, respectively (FAA type certificate: 737-7, -8, and -9 ). The 737 MAX 8 entered service in May 2024, and the MAX 9 entered service in March 2024. WebThe Boeing MAX 10 has the same capacity as the Airbus A321XLR, but with a shorter range and lower performance in smaller airports compared with its competitor. The MAX 10 has a travel range of 3,300 nautical miles and a maximum cruise speed of 453 knots. It can fly up to 41,000 feet and can climb at a rate of 3,000 feet per minute.
